In this podcast we talk about technology-enabled coercive control (TECC). Hosts Natalie Dolci and Kayleigh Mcniel interview experts to explore how technology can be misused to cause abuse, harm, and gender-based violence, along with the ways platforms, survivor's communities, and our legal systems respond. This is a podcast of the Sexual Violence Law Center, which works to support survivors of sexual harassment and assault who are experiencing tech abuse.

Natalie interviews Danyelle McNeary, a Sexual Violence Law Center (SVLC) attorney, about distribution of intimate images (DII), exploring what it means for courts and to the survivors. Danyelle also dives into technology platform response - or lack thereof - and how these tech giants are legally able to get away with enabling DII.
